GPT-5.2, released by OpenAI on December 11, 2025, is a large language model from the GPT-5 family that improves on GPT-5 in general intelligence, long-context understanding, agentic tool-calling, and vision. It features a 400K token context window, 128K maximum output tokens, and a knowledge cutoff of August 2025. GPT-5.2 targets long-context coding tasks, extended document analysis, and complex agentic workflows requiring reliable instruction following.

Amazon Nova 2 Lite, released by Amazon Web Services on December 2, 2025, is a fast, cost-efficient reasoning model available on Amazon Bedrock with a 1M token context window enabling extended document, video, and image analysis. It features three extended thinking intensity levels, built-in code interpreter, web grounding tools, and native support for text, image, video, and document input. Nova 2 Lite targets cost-sensitive agentic applications, document analysis pipelines, and real-time workloads requiring multimodal reasoning.
